NELFUND directs establishments to confirm, add scholar information on SLAS

Nigerian Training Mortgage Fund (NELFUND) has directed establishments to confirm and add their college students information on the Pupil Mortgage Utility System (SLAS).

That is contained in an announcement made out there to newsmen in Abuja on Wednesday by the Director, Strategic Communications of NELFUND, Mrs Oseyemi Oluwatuyi.

Oluwatuyi mentioned SLAS had now been absolutely digitised to streamline and speed up the coed mortgage processing expertise for establishments and candidates.

In line with her, with this improve, all accredited establishments at the moment are required to request entry to SLAS to confirm and add scholar information associated to mortgage purposes.

“It is a essential step that ensures the well timed processing and disbursement of accepted scholar loans.

“Establishments that haven’t but onboarded onto the system are kindly requested to ship an entry request to [email protected] at once.

“As soon as granted entry, establishments will have the ability to view an actual time dashboard of their college students’ mortgage purposes, confirm submitted information, and monitor the standing of every utility,” she mentioned.

Oluwatuyi, nonetheless, urged all establishments to take instant motion within the curiosity of their college students, as verification and information add by the establishments have been obligatory steps earlier than ultimate approval and disbursement may be accomplished.

She added that if college students mortgage portal standing at present confirmed “Verified,” this indicated that the coed utility had efficiently handed preliminary checks.

She, nonetheless, mentioned that ultimate approval and disbursement have been topic to affirmation and add of scholars information by the establishment.

“As soon as this course of is accomplished, your standing can be up to date to “Disbursed” when the cost of your charges has been processed,” she confused.
